QID 241272: Red Hat Update for firefox (RHSA-2023:1336)
Mozilla firefox is an open-source web browser, designed for standards compliance, performance, and portability...Security Fix(es):
- mozilla: incorrect code generation during jit compilation (cve-2023-25751).
Mozilla: memory safety bugs fixed in firefox 111 and firefox esr 102.9 (cve-2023-28176).
Mozilla: potential out-of-bounds when accessing throttled streams (cve-2023-25752).
Mozilla: invalid downcast in worklets (cve-2023-28162).
Mozilla: url being dragged from a removed cross-origin iframe into the same tab triggered navigation (cve-2023-28164).
- Red Hat enterprise linux for x86_64 8 x86_64.
Red hat enterprise linux for ibm z systems 8 s390x.
Red hat enterprise linux for power, little endian 8 ppc64le.
Red hat enterprise linux for arm 64 8 aarch64.
